Post-TEI transearth injection view of the Moon. This Hasselblad EL photograph was exposed after the TEC trajectroy had carried the CSM high above a point near the lunar equator at approximately 55E longitude. Near-full-Moon illumination accentuates the difference in albedo and perinits detailed examination of the extensive ray patterns associated with crater that are near of beyond the eastern limb whent he Moon is viewed from the Earth. Image was taken from the transearth coast TEC on the Apollo 16 mission. Original film magazine was labeled PP, filmtype was SO-368 Color Exterior, 250mm lens.
